NOTICE OF PROPOSED CHANGES TO OCCUPATIONAL LICENSING FEES FOR EUTHANASIA OF DOMESTIC ANIMALS IN THE REGULATIONS OF THE DEPARTMENT OF COMMERCE, COMMUNITY, AND ECONOMIC DEVELOPMENT

BRIEF DESCRIPTION: The Department of Commerce, Community, and Economic Development proposes to change occupational license fees charged to occupations relating to euthanasia of domestic animals.

The Department of Commerce, Community, and Economic Development (Department) proposes to adopt regulation changes in Title 12, Chapter 02 of the Alaska Administrative Code, dealing with occupational licensing fees for euthanasia of domestic animals, a profession regulated directly by the Department, including the following:

12 AAC 02.215. Euthanasia of domestic animals, is proposed to be changed to alter the application, permit, and renewal fees for agencies that purchase, possess, and use certain drugs to euthanize domestic animals.

Under AS 08.01.065, the Department must establish fee levels so that the total amount of fees collected for an occupation approximately equals the actual regulatory costs for the occupation.  The Department has reviewed the income and expenses for the occupational licensing program for the Euthanasia of Domestic Animals and proposes fee changes that reflect, to the extent possible, the actual costs of the activities related to the program.

7.   Estimated annual cost to comply with the proposed action to:
     
A private person:  $75 increase for initial application fee; $275 increase for initial biennial permit and biennial permit renewal fees.
      Another state agency:  None known.
      A municipality:  $75 increase for initial application fee; $275 increase for initial biennial permit and biennial permit renewal fees.
